A friend from rural Maine tells me that moving back to small-farm farming is not the holy grail of clean and sustainable agriculture than many people think it is, because small farmers don't always clean up chemical spills or manage their chemicals safely. Agriculture is as nastily industrial as factories in many ways.

My highly uneducated guess is that the whey protein in your drink didn't come from China. China's dairy products seem to go mainly to Chinese and Southeast Asian industries, and there hasn't been any mention of American product recalls because of the use of Chinese milk. Plus the US has plenty of milk of its own, which probably makes it cost-ineffective to import dairy products from China.
